Swing bearings are essential components in various applications, from construction machinery to industrial equipment. They facilitate rotational and swinging movements, offering stability and support. Common types of swing bearings include roller bearings, ball bearings, and slewing rings. Each type serves a unique purpose depending on the operational demands.
Roller bearings are preferred for heavy loads. They excel in applications requiring high precision and durability. According to a report by the International Bearing Industry Association, roller bearings account for approximately 40% of the global bearing market. In contrast, ball bearings are more versatile, suitable for lighter loads and faster speeds. They are often used in robotics and aerospace.
Slewing rings are another essential type. They provide a large contact surface, making them ideal for cranes and excavators. However, one common issue is their susceptibility to wear over time. Regular maintenance is crucial to prolong their lifespan. While many users overlook this aspect, the costs of neglecting maintenance can lead to significant operational downtime.

When selecting swing bearings, several key features significantly impact performance. First, consider the material. High-quality steel is vital for durability and resistance to wear. Reports indicate that materials like stainless steel provide better corrosion resistance, extending the bearing's lifespan. Additionally, load capacity is crucial. Bearings need to withstand the operational loads without deforming. According to ASME standards, improper load handling can lead to premature failure.
Another important factor is precision. The tolerance levels of a swing bearing influence how smoothly it operates. Higher tolerance means fewer vibrations and improved performance. Research has shown that even small deviations in precision can lead to operational inefficiencies. Lubrication methods also deserve attention. Different types, like grease or oil, impact noise levels and heat production during operations. Proper lubrication can reduce friction by up to 30%, promoting smoother movement.
Finally, pay attention to the design of the bearing. Some types offer enhanced sealing features, protecting against contaminants. When bearings are not properly sealed, contamination may lead to rapid wear. Many industry experts suggest regularly evaluating bearing conditions to avoid costly downtime. A routine inspection could be the difference between optimal performance and unexpected breakdowns.

When it comes to ensuring optimal swing bearing performance, regular maintenance is crucial. Studies indicate that approximately 70% of failure in swing bearings arises from insufficient lubrication and wear due to contaminants. Keeping bearings clean and well-lubricated can significantly extend their lifespan. For instance, routine inspections can catch minor issues before they escalate into costly repairs.
Monitoring the lubrication interval is essential. Many industry professionals suggest lubricating bearings every 100 operational hours. Utilizing the appropriate type of lubricant as per manufacturer specifications can make a noticeable difference. A report from the International Organization for Standardization (ISO) highlights that correct lubrication practices can enhance operational efficiency by as much as 20%.
Complex environments introduce unique challenges. Dust, moisture, and extreme temperatures can all affect bearing function. Using protective seals, along with regular cleaning, reduces contamination risks. However, even with diligent care, wear is inevitable. Industry experts recommend a periodic replacement strategy, aiming to replace bearings every 2-5 years depending on conditions. Such reflections highlight the balance between maintenance and the reality of component longevity.
